Lewis’ Team Tops Bailey’s
Carl Lewis’ Santa Monica Track Club team ran the men’s invitational 400-meter relay in 38.87 seconds, easily defeating a team anchored by Donovan Bailey in the Texas Relays at Austin, Texas.
Bailey, the world-record holder in the 100 meters, went head to head with Lewis, a nine-time Olympic gold medalist, in the anchor leg of the 400-meter race.
Bailey’s Austin All-Stars appeared to lead slightly when the leg started, but the duel fell apart when Bailey cramped up twice - once when he took the baton and again near the end, after Lewis had built a comfortable lead.
